    IBM Quantum System One is the first circuit -based commercial quantum computer, introduced by IBM in January 2019. [1] [2] [3] This integrated quantum computing system is housed in an airtight borosilicate glass cube that maintains a controlled physical environment. [2] [4] Each face of the cube is 9 feet (2.7 m) wide and tall. [2]

    IBM Quantum System Two is the first modular utility-scaled quantum computer system, unveiled by IBM on December 4, 2023. [1] It is a successor to the IBM Quantum System One . It contains three IBM Quantum Heron processors, which can be scaled up due to its modularity, and later upgraded for newer QPU's, as it is fully upgradeable.
